More recently, the navy awarded an even larger nine ship $22.2 billion contract in december 2019 for nine virginia class attack submarines (with an option for a tenth), eight of which will have a vpm. “the block v contract balances the right mix of undersea quantity and capability with a profile that continues to stabilize the industrial base. Virginia. class submarine. only limited by food and maintenance requirements. the virginia class, or the ssn 774 class, is the newest class of nuclear powered cruise missile fast attack submarines in service with the united states navy. the class is designed for a broad spectrum of open ocean and littoral missions, including anti submarine.
